Name Last modified Size DescriptionApache/2.4.25 (Debian) Server at ftp.ist.utl.pt Port 80
Parent Directory - CHECKSUMS 2021-11-22 01:16 1.9K WWW-MeGa-0.1.1.meta 2009-01-16 15:30 722 WWW-MeGa-0.1.1.tar.gz 2009-01-16 18:44 358K WWW-MeGa-0.11.meta 2009-01-16 22:34 722 WWW-MeGa-0.11.tar.gz 2009-01-16 23:31 358K